Surgical games

Austin, Texas
Students who play computer games are better than professional surgeons at perfoming virtual operations, say scientists. Researchers from the University of Texas found that the more time people spent on computer games, the better they were at perfoming simulated tasks such as putting in sutures. Although the difference was small, the improvements in hand-to-eye coordination may give an advantage to the next generation of surgeons.
